Grusch's Protection
- David Grusch's new advisory role protects him from prosecution under the Speech and Debate Clause.
- This allows him to enter previously restricted information, like hostile witness lists and disinformation campaigns, into the congressional record.
Task Force Limitations
- The declassification task force's six-month timeframe is unrealistic for tackling major conspiracies.
- Focusing on JFK files first seems reasonable but raises concerns about the completeness and veracity of released information.
